What happens to the cases of police officers in the national Guard when they are activated?

When police officers who are also National Guard members are activated, their duties and responsibilities will typically shift to focus on their military service. They will generally be placed on leave from their police duties or reassigned as needed for their military duties during the activation period.


Are police officers federal?

There are police officers at every level of government. Federal, state, county, city and agencies all can have sworn police officers.

How many women in the us are police officers?

As of 2007, there are about 4,000 female state police officers, 19,400 female sheriffs' deputies, and 55,300 female police officers.
